orthoses
Areas of application and application
orthoses serve as external aids to stabilize, guide and relieve pressure on joints and extremities. They are used to support movement sequences, correct joint positions and specifically control loads. Typical application situations include immobilization after exercise, functional stabilization during movement, support during rehabilitation as well as protection and protection during everyday activities or therapeutic measures.
Product types and designs
The range includes a range of orthosis variants that cover different anatomical regions and requirements. Selection criteria are wearing comfort, adjustability, material properties and the possibility of individual adjustment.
- Hand and wrist orthoses
- Knee orthoses (stabilizing, relieving, postoperative)
- Foot lift splints and foot orthoses
- Back and lumbar orthoses
- Splints and immobilization orthoses for acute care
Materials, properties and hygiene
Modern orthoses combine dimensionally stable elements (e.g. splints, metal inserts) with stretchy, breathable textiles and soft padding. Important features include adaptability using Velcro or ratchet fasteners, thermoplastic components for individual shaping and washable covers for hygienic standards. Lightweight, breathable designs improve comfort during extended use.

Selection criteria and recommendations
Anatomy, desired freedom of movement, degree of stability and cleaning requirements are crucial when choosing. Check the adjustment options, material information and care instructions to find the right orthosis for the respective purpose.
